How to make it

  • Preheat your oven to 400
  • In a medium saucepan, mix together sugar and cornstarch
  • Stir in 1/2 cup each of peach and apricot juice.
  • Cook over medium heat while stirring.
  • When it boils for about 2 minutes remove.
  • Stir in butter, and almond extract
  • Add peaches and apricots mix well
  • Spoon in to a 1 1/2 quart dish.. If using BBQ USE METAL
  • Mix all the crust ingredents together and pour or spoon over fruit
  • Bake until top is a nice golded brown.
  • Remove to a rack to cool just a bit
  • Mix topping until it forms peaks
  • Serve warm with whipped topping
  • It's always good cold too, if there are left overs!
